Gonads
The primary reproductive organs, ovaries in females and testes in males, that produce gametes (sex cells) and sex hormones.
Neural Tube
Is the precursor in embryonic development to the central nervous system, which comprises the brain and spinal cord.
Digestive System
The complex series of organs and glands responsible for the digestion, absorption, and processing of food.
Circulatory System
The body's system responsible for moving blood, nutrients, gases, and wastes to and from cells, helping to fight diseases and stabilize body temperature and pH.
